Marko Topo defeated Daniel Elahi Galan in the Round of 32 at Tulln, advancing with a 6-2, 4-6, 6-3 victory on clay. Topo converted 71% of his break points and secured five service breaks, compared to Galan's three. Topo hit two aces and five double faults, while Galan had four aces and two double faults.
